Understanding AG55 Threading Inserts

What is an AG55 Threading Insert?

An AG55 threading insert is a type of indexable cutting tool used for creating threads on a workpiece. The 'AG55' designation typically refers to a 55-degree included angle, which is a common standard for threading operations according to ISO metric standards. These inserts are designed to be clamped into a tool holder and can be easily replaced once the cutting edge becomes worn, offering a cost-effective and efficient threading solution. They are commonly used for external threading, but internal threading inserts are also available. The precision grinding and coating of AG55 threading inserts are crucial for achieving accurate thread forms and long tool life.

Selecting the Right AG55 Threading Insert

Material Compatibility

Choosing the right AG55 threading insert material depends heavily on the material you are threading. Here’s a quick guide:

  • Steel: Carbide inserts with PVD or CVD coatings are generally recommended.
  • Stainless Steel: Look for inserts with coatings specifically designed for stainless steel, such as those with optimized edge preparation.
  • Aluminum: Uncoated carbide inserts or those with a fine-grained substrate are preferred.
  • Cast Iron: Carbide inserts with a wear-resistant coating are suitable.

Thread Pitch and Profile

Ensure that the AG55 threading insert matches the thread pitch and profile you need to create. Common thread pitches are measured in millimeters (mm) or threads per inch (TPI). The profile should match the thread standard (e.g., ISO metric, UN, etc.). Incorrect thread profile selection can lead to defective threads.

Coating Options

Coatings significantly impact the performance and lifespan of AG55 threading inserts. Common coatings include:

  • Titanium Nitride (TiN): General-purpose coating for increased wear resistance.
  • Titanium Carbonitride (TiCN): Offers higher hardness and better wear resistance than TiN.
  • Aluminum Oxide (Al2O3): Provides excellent chemical stability and wear resistance at high temperatures.
  • Diamond-Like Carbon (DLC): Offers low friction and is ideal for non-ferrous materials like aluminum.

Tips for Optimizing Threading Performance

Proper Tool Holding

Use a rigid tool holder that securely clamps the AG55 threading insert. Minimize overhang to reduce vibration and improve thread quality.

Correct Cutting Parameters

Follow the manufacturer's recommended cutting parameters (cutting speed, feed rate, and depth of cut) for the specific insert and workpiece material. Adjust the parameters as needed to optimize performance and tool life. Too aggressive parameters can lead to premature tool wear and poor thread quality.

Coolant Application

Use coolant to dissipate heat and lubricate the cutting zone. Proper coolant application can significantly extend tool life and improve surface finish. Choose a coolant suitable for the workpiece material. Proper usage of coolants is key to the longevity of the AG55 threading insert.

Regular Inspection

Regularly inspect the AG55 threading insert for signs of wear or damage. Replace the insert when necessary to maintain thread quality and prevent machine damage.
